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is the "Wound retractor and diffuser." This invention features a diffuser designed for use with a wound retractor, which is configured to deliver gases. It includes an interface tube for connecting to a gas supply and a diffuser interface positioned at the proximal end of the interface tube. The diffuser interface is designed to deliver gases received from the gas supply through the interface tube, incorporating a diffusion mechanism to ensure effective gas delivery. Additionally, he has developed a "Pressure relief arrangement for open surgery insufflation system." This surgical humidification system comprises a gas flow source and a humidifier that outputs a humidified gas to a delivery conduit. The system is equipped with a pressure relief arrangement that operates to relieve pressure above normal operating levels, enhancing safety during surgical procedures.
